    Civil Engineering Manager

    Responsibilities

    • Manage and oversee civil engineering projects from conception to completion, including planning, design, and construction phases.
    • Lead a team of engineers and technicians, providing guidance, mentorship, and performance evaluations.
    • Develop project plans, budgets, and schedules, ensuring adherence to timelines and budgets.
    • Coordinate with clients, contractors, and regulatory agencies to obtain necessary approvals and permits.
    • Monitor project progress and performance, identifying and addressing any issues or delays that arise.
    • Ensure compliance with relevant codes, standards, and regulations throughout the project lifecycle.
    • Conduct regular site visits and inspections to oversee construction activities and ensure quality control.
    • Contribute to and manage development of technical reports, plans and specifications.
    • Maintain open communication with project teams.
    • Coordinate and work with cross-discipline teams on other market sector projects.
    • Proactively coach, train and empower project team members; handle oversight and maintain project requirements for safety, quality, efficiency to ensure they are maintained throughout the duration of the project.
    • Confirmed competence at all stages of the project life-cycle, from developing scope, schedule and fee proposals to initiating projects with project controls, preparation or competent staff oversight of the preparations of feasibility studies, preliminary and final suitable for public agency construction, as well as contract solicitation and procurement and associated client management
    • Provide mentorship and development advice to junior level staff.
    • Interact with clients, suppliers, and regulators and manage projects to successful completion.
    • Keep up to date with technical qualifications and licenses.

    Experience / Qualifications

    •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ering or related field is required.
    • Professional Engineer (PE) license is preferred.
    • Minimum of 10 years of experience in civil engineering, with a focus on construction and project management.
    • Previous experience in a managerial or leadership role within the civil engineering field.
    • Age 30-40

    Skills:

    • Strong technical knowledge of civil engineering principles and practices.
    • Excellent project management and organizational skills.
    • Proficiency in relevant software and tools, such as AutoCAD and project management software.
    • Effective communication and interpersonal skills.
    • Ability to lead and motivate teams to achieve project objectives.
    • Understanding of construction contracts and specifications.
    • Knowledge of environmental regulations and sustainability practices.
    • Experience with cost estimation and budget management.
